With work, school, childcare and daily responsibilities filling up family schedules, it can be hard to find time together. Regular family meals offer a valuable opportunity to slow down, connect, and enjoy one another's company.

Why Family Meals Matter

Sharing meals helps families stay connected and keep up with each other's lives, especially as children grow older and become busier.

Mealtimes also help children develop healthy eating habits. Younger children learn by watching the adults around them and are more likely to try new foods when they see others eating them. Family meals can also teach important social skills, such as using table manners, taking turns to speak, and listening respectfully to others.

6 Ways to Enjoy Family Meals

1. Make Mealtimes a Routine

Schedule regular family meals each week. Sitting together at the table, without phones or screens, helps create meaningful family time.

2. Slow Down

Set aside about 30 minutes for meals so everyone can eat comfortably, chat and relax. Younger children may need short movement breaks but should return to the table to continue eating.

3. Get Everyone Involved

Invite family members to help plan and prepare meals. Children can wash vegetables, choose recipes, set the table or help serve food. Older children and teens can take turns cooking, helping them build confidence and life skills.

4. Start Conversations

Use mealtimes to talk about the day. Ask open-ended questions such as, "What was the best part of your day?" Another idea is for each person to share one good and one challenging experience. Keep conversations positive and avoid forcing children to talk if they are not ready.

5. Encourage Positive Behaviour

Praise children when they show good manners, try new foods or behave well at the table. Focus on encouragement rather than using food as a reward or punishment, which can create unhealthy attitudes towards eating.

6. Add Some Fun

Make mealtimes special with family-friendly activities, such as:

  • Preparing a healthy weekend breakfast together

  • Having a picnic at the park

  • Inviting relatives, neighbours or friends to join a meal

  • Exploring foods from different cultures or countries

Family meals do not need to be perfect. What matters most is spending time together, building connections, and creating positive memories as a family.
